CVE-2020-14394

CVE-2020-14394 is an issue in QEMU where the USB xHCI controller emulation can enter an infinite loop while computing the length of the TRB Ring, allowing a privileged guest to hang the host QEMU process (DoS). CVE-2021-22040

VMware ESXi, Workstation, and Fusion contain a use-after-free vulnerability in the XHCI USB controller. A malicious actor with local administrative privileges on a virtual machine may exploit this issue to execute code as the virtual machine's VMX process running on the host...
